It is common for ascites to occur after egg retrieval. The main reason for ascites is that before egg retrieval, in order to enhance female ovulation ability, some hormones that can stimulate follicle maturation are injected. These hormones can cause more follicles to develop into egg cells, greatly improving the success rate of egg retrieval. However, excessive hormone stimulation can also increase the burden on the ovaries and increase the risk of ascites.
